#e91584 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e91584 is composed of 91.4% red, 8.2% green and 51.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 91% magenta, 43.3% yellow and 8.6% black. It has a hue angle of 328.6 degrees, a saturation of 83.5% and a lightness of 49.8%. #e91584 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ff2aff with #d30009. Closest websafe color is: #ff0099.

#e91584 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e91584 has RGB values of R:233, G:21, B:132 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.91, Y:0.43, K:0.09. Its decimal value is 15275396.

Shades and Tints of #e91584

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#11020a is the darkest color, while #fffeff is the lightest one.

Tones of #e91584

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#87777f is the less saturated color, while #fd0185 is the most saturated one.
